Account Services Representative

Location: Novi, MI

Hours/Schedule: Monday-Friday, 8 am to 5 pm

Type: Contract Overview

The Account Services Representative is responsible for managing order processing, billing, and account maintenance with exceptional accuracy and attention to detail. This role involves coordinating with internal teams, sales staff, and clients to resolve order and billing issues while ensuring a high standard of customer satisfaction.

Responsibilities

  • Process daily order entry and billing transactions with accuracy and timeliness
  • Maintain and update customer account records in ERP systems (Oracle experience preferred)
  • Communicate with internal departments, sales teams, and clients to resolve order, billing, and accounts receivable issues
  • Manage product returns and ensure accurate documentation
  • Monitor customer needs and follow up on inquiries to ensure satisfaction
  • Generate and review reports for accuracy and completeness
  • Support business operations beyond standard hours when required
  • Contribute effectively within a collaborative, team-based environment

Qualifications

  • High School diploma or equivalent required; Associate's degree or equivalent experience preferred
  • Minimum 2 years of customer service or account management experience
  • Experience with order processing and billing transactions
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Excel and Outlook; Oracle ERP experience preferred
  • Strong problem-solving, communication, and organizational skills
  • Ability to remain composed and professional in stressful situations
  • Valid driver's license and clean driving record
  • Knowledge of customer service principles and quality standards
  • Preferred: Familiarity with the medical implant industry or hospital customer base
